New Google+ Badges
These are the stylish and fully professional badges which are
introduced recently. These are fully changed if we compare them with old
ones. Old badges were having add to circle and plus one button but here
you’ll get the follow and plus one buttons only. Take a look of the
below image.
In the above image, you can
see the set of latest badges which are recently made. You can see that
there are follow buttons instead of add to circle buttons. Another great
thing is that, it also shows the total number of followers and we’re
unable to see the total number in previous badges.

Adding New Google+ Badges In Blogger
So now you’re going to implement these in your blog because they
definitely are going to help you in many things. It is simple guys. Just
follow the simple steps to implement it in blogger.
- Go To Google+ Badges
- First select the profile in the “Google+ User” area.
- Choose What you want Icon or Badge in features.
- Here in layout you’ve two types of layout. Portrait is vertical layout whenever landscape is horizontal. Choose which one you want.
- Choose width of the badge which may set in the area where you want to implement.
- Choose the color theme.
- In the last there some other advanced settings which you can easily set there.
- Finally, after setting the badge, You’ll get the code in the right side below live demo
- Copy the code and save it in notepad.
- Now Go To Blogger >> Layout >> Add a Gadget
- Choose “HTML/JavaScript”
- Paste The Code In Content Area.
- Hit “Save Button” and That’s it.
